Any organization, regardless of mission, ultimately strives to be operationally efficient. Enterprise Resource Planning allows organizations to efficiently deliver on its mission using scarce resources to maximize impact.
Too many organizations focus on the mission without thinking about the underlying processes which contribute to the mission success. Often times, by improving on its business processes by effectively integrating with IT, an organization can become more effective in its mission, regardless of its specific goal or sector. Enterprise Architecture Management deals with the effective management of an organization's business processes through the use of technology. Specifically, how to standardize and integrate complex business processes into business requirements and then streamline these requirements with the use of technology.
Biography
For the last 10 years, Yameen Ali has refined the principles and practices of operations management for organizations in the public and not-for-profit sectors managing capital projects and international development engagements.
His interests include operations, entrepreneurship and new venture analysis. He is one of the original members of the Willamette MBA Angel Fund, the only student run angel program in the United States. Prior to receiving his MBA from AGSM, he worked with Springboard Innovation, a start-up incubator in Portland, OR, developing public-private partnerships to create an enabling ecosystem for local entrepreneurs.
Yameen is currently engaged in implementing Enterprise solutions at Avanade Corporation using the Microsoft Dynamics AX platform.
